Match The Window And Door Package To East Tennessee Conditions
You want frames and glazing that resist heat gain, hold up to humidity, and stay easy to operate after years of seasonal expansion and contraction.
Vinyl is often more budget-friendly and performs well when installed correctly, while fiberglass tends to bring better stiffness and can handle larger openings or more demanding exposures.

A few standard windows might move quickly, but a full-house project with trim repairs, custom ordering, or door framing changes can take much longer than the original estimate.
Products that are special order, oversized, or tied to specific finish options can push a project back several weeks or longer, depending on the supplier.
